Teacher incentive pay is really a nice idea that was not given much thought. In reality what happens is that teachers are striving for the extra incentive pay and therefore only teach the test to their students. In the long run everyone loses. The students lose because they only learn the test and the test stratigies. The teachers lose because the next year when they get these students that can pass the test and nothing else then they have to teach that student what he/she is missing in order to teach the test for the next year incentive pay. Bad idea!
